Massad Ayoob Joins the ENVISAGE Advisory Board






Bloomington, IN - May 9, 2006 - ENVISAGE Technologies, the leader in training automation and human capital management technology for the Law Enforcement and Homeland Defense markets, today announced the addition of Massad Ayoob to its Advisory Board. In this capacity, Mr. Ayoob will be assisting the Company in identifying litigation trends and supporting the development of next generation tools designed to help Law Enforcement and First Responder personnel avoid and mitigate the cost of civil litigations.

Massad Ayoob is considered one of the industry's foremost legal experts on the use of deadly force in self-defense situations. Mr. Ayoob is the Director of the Lethal Force Institute, Chair for the Firearms Committee of the American Society of Law Enforcement Trainers (ASLET), advisory board member for International Law Enforcement Educators and Trainers Association (ILEETA), and a member of the International Association of Law Enforcement Firearms Instructors (IALEFI). Ayoob is an international leader in self-defense and firearms training for both law enforcement and civilians. He holds over two dozen professional special weapons and tactics certifications, a dozen professional awards, and dozens of competitive combat shooting awards. As a sworn police officer presently at the rank of Captain with the Grantham, NH, PD, he has 32 years experience as a patrol and training officer.

In addition to enforcing the law, he has extensive experience on both sides of the courtroom, for the prosecution and for the defense, as a highly trained homicide investigator, certified police prosecutor for the State of New Hampshire, expert witness. As former Vice Chair of the Forensic Evidence Committee of the National Association of Criminal Defense Lawyers (NACDL), he is believed to have been the only non-attorney ever to hold this position.

Ayoob has also served as an expert witness, consultant and defense architect in a multitude of court cases across the nation on the defensive use of deadly force. His course for attorneys, titled "The Management of the Lethal Force/Deadly Weapons Case" was, according to Jeffrey Weiner (former President of NACDL), "the best course for everything you need to know but are never taught in law school."

"I have witnessed many cases of officers involved shootings where “Failure to Train” was cited as a means for establishing supervisory negligence,” stated Mr. Ayoob. “A legally defensible system of training records is a vital component in mitigating such claims and ensuring our Law Enforcement Officers and Training Departments are able to document their skills and competence in a court of law.”

"We are especially pleased to have to the counsel of an industry expert of Mr. Ayoob’s caliber. His direction will be invaluable as we continue to evolve our legally defensible training records platform," said Ari Vidali, CEO of ENVISAGE. "With civil litigation on the rise, the Acadis Readiness Suite for the Law Enforcement community is becoming a vital component of a law enforcement department’s strategy to mitigate the risk of litigation.”
